Washer Dryer Combos
Combinations of washers and dryers combine the convenience of both a washing machine and clothes dryer into one unit. They perform the same washing as stand-alone appliances, however in half the footprint.
These units are a great choice for small apartments and homes. These units are perfect for households that have one or two people. They can save time and effort since they eliminate the necessity of moving wet laundry between the washer and dryer.

There are some disadvantages to making use of a combination washer/dryer. The most significant drawback is that they have a lower capacity than standalone washing machines. This means that you aren't able to wash and dry as big a load of laundry in one cycle as you could with a traditional machine. Additionally, some washer/dryer combination machines have a tendency to take longer than standalone dryers to dry laundry.
Modern washer/dryer combo units have been designed to solve these issues. Vented dryer combos feature an air-cooled heat exchanger while those with ventless models use a water-based system that functions much like the radiator in your car. Both systems can reduce the time required to dry the load.
